PECO Junction Box Adjustment and Sidewalk Repair Project continues Monday, August 17th thru Thursday, August 20th
The Borough has been notified by PECO’s subcontractor, Miller Bros. that the junction box adjustment and sidewalk repairs project in the Jenkintown Borough business district will continue today, August 17th through Thursday, August 20th from 7:00 AM until 3:00 PM on York Road from Cherry Street to West Avenue. Areas affected by this work will be posted with temporary ‘no parking’ signs to allow for the work to be completed safely. Entrance to businesses will be maintained throughout this process.
Flaggers will be on site during this night work to assist with traffic control due to temporary lane closures on York Road.
If you have any further questions about this project please contact PECO at 610-832-6420opens phone dialer. If you have an emergency dial 911.
